Photo Comment

4/45: TOS USAAF with s/n 44-83575. Converted to B-17H for SAR with 1st Air/Sea Rescue Squadron. 1948: Redesignated SB-17G. Later assigned to MATS. 1952: Used as a static test target for nuclear tests at Yucca Flats, NV. 5/65: Aircraft Specialties, Mesa, AZ, with c/r N93012, and rebuilt. 1977: Converted for fire-fighting. 1985: Bob Collings of Collings Foundation; ferried to Kissimmee, FL for restoration to full military configuration, making its first post-restoration flight in July 1986. 2 Oct 2019: Crashed at Windsor Locks, CT.
